What is Foliglurax?
At its core, Foliglurax functions as a small molecule that targets a specific area of the brain affected in Parkinson's disease. The science behind it is fascinating yet easy to grasp. Foliglurax is an allosteric modulator of the metabotropic glutamate receptor 4 (mGluR4), a type of receptor important for communication within the brain's basal ganglia. In simpler terms, imagine these receptors as ‘switches’ in our brain that help regulate movement and coordination.
Parkinson’s disease, a chronic and progressive movement disorder, occurs when dopamine-producing neurons in the brain begin to deteriorate, disrupting normal brain communication. Traditional drugs largely aim to increase dopamine availability. However, Foliglurax takes a different route by activating these switches, helping to restore balance in the neural networks.
A New Horizon for Parkinson’s Management
You might wonder, what's so unique about Foliglurax? The essence of its novelty lies in its targeted mechanism. Many Parkinson’s patients experience motor complications like dyskinesia (involuntary muscle movements) due to long-term use of L-DOPA, a common medication for PD. Foliglurax doesn't just focus on dopamine; instead, it aims to maintain healthy communication in brain regions integral to motor control.
Scientific Progress and Human Impact
The journey of Foliglurax from theory to potential therapy is marked by optimism and rigorous research. Preclinical studies, primarily conducted in animal models, demonstrated that Foliglurax could effectively alleviate symptoms such as bradykinesia (slowness of movement) and muscle rigidity.
In clinical trials, Foliglurax has shown a promising safety profile and initial results indicate it might reduce movement complications in patients. But there's more on the horizon! Researchers and patients alike are closely following its journey through Phase II trials, awaiting more robust data to further establish its efficacy and safety.
